The 25th anniversary of “Hajdar Dushi” high school and the 10th anniversary of “Ibrahim Temo” school were commemorated with some ceremonies.

The Honorary President of QMKSH, Mr.Shpëtim Sala, participated in those ceremonies with the invite of the head of Struga municipality Mr.Zaidin Sela and the Director of Department for Public Activities (Education, Culture, Sport…) Mr. Xhemi Hajredini.

“Hajdar Dushi” high school was established on October 1991, in the conditions of a heavy Slav-Macedonian repression over the Albanian population.  In a time when the rights were violated, this fiery hearth of the Albanian education gave wings to the old aspiration of Albanians educating the children in Albanian language.

The establishment of “Hajdar Dushi” high school before 25 years in Ladorisht, even the establishment of “Dr.Ibrahim Tamo” high school before 10 years, the majority population (Albanians) supported these initiatives which have for the purpose the preservation and development of the educational process in Albanian language in the city edge of Drini.

Many citizens, students, teachers, veterans of education participated in the ceremonies held for this event. There were represents of the local power and religious community. Also there were the descendants, nephew and niece of Ibrahim Tamo, Ivzi dhe Lumturi Rizvani.

The name “Hajdar Dushi” it keeps also the school headed by Mr.Bedri Cahani in Gjakova. Mr. Shpëtim Sala donated his book “Ibrahim Temo in the archives of QMKSH” to the director of the “Ibrahim Temo” school, Mr. Xheladin Muça in Struga.  In his speech Mr. Sala highlighted the precious contribute of Ibrahim Temo in the establishment of the Patriotic Clubs and the first Albanian school in Struga.  The artistic program prepared lovingly by the students of this school was part of this activity, and then the evening covered the city.
